Bentley Motors, Inc. recall 25V811: ELECTRICAL SYSTEM:PROPULSION SYSTEM:HYBRID MANAGEMENT:POWER CONTROL UNIT/MODULE (HPCU):SOFTWARE

Official action

Source. US National Highway Traffic Safety Administration

Official identifier. 25V811

Date. 2025-11-24

Jurisdiction. United States

Hazard (official). A high voltage battery that overheats increases the risk of a fire.

Action / remedy (official). Dealers will update the high voltage battery software, and replace the high voltage battery if necessary,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ed January 21, 2026. Owners may contact Bentley customer service at 1-800-777-6923. Bentley's number for this recall is RE25/46. Vehicle Identification Numbers (VINs) involved in this recall will be searchable on NHTSA.gov beginning January 26, 2025.

Potential units affected. 120 as published in the campaign file.

Owner notification date. 2026-01-21
